Pattern Recognition on Oriented Matroids: Decompositions of Topes, and Dehn-Sommerville Type Relations

Andrey O. Matveev

Published 2017-03-13Version 1

If V(R) is the vertex set of a symmetric cycle R in the tope graph of a simple oriented matroid M, then for any tope T of M there exists a unique inclusion-minimal subset Q(T;R) of V(R) such that T is the sum of the topes of Q(T;R). If |Q(T;R)|>3, then the decomposition Q(T;R) of the tope T with respect to the symmetric cycle R satisfies certain Dehn-Sommerville type relations.
